Strange colors and CE-34878-0 error, bad GPU?

I spoke with customer support earlier today. I wanted to see if anybody had any information of what this is I'm seeing on my console.

 

As of yesterday, I am no longer able to launch games. They immediately crash seconds after with the CE-34878-0 error code or if they do manage to run, the graphics are really messed up with lots of  colors scattered everywhere.

 

At first I thought it was the Division having issues, but I also tried Until Dawn and Diablo 3. Both of these games crashed with the CE-34878-0 error too. I was able to get the binding of isaac running but I can sometimes see large, black triangles in strange places.

 

I've noticed the black triangles in binding of isaac before and just thought it was a graphical glitch. Also, in January, I had gotten the CE-34878-0 error code and crashing while launching and after loading my Tropico 5 save files. There were no issues the next day, so I just shrugged it off.

 

I have tried to rebuild the database and initializing, reinstalling the game(s) and the patches for them without any luck. I am able to log in and see the home screen, friendslist, etc. I just cannot play any games. I do not want to keep attempting to start any games up because they end up hard locking, forcing me to pull the power plug (pulled the plug about 4 or 5 times today). I've backed up all my saves, pictures, and videos just in case.

Until Dawn looks like this when I start it and then crashes. Is it the GPU? I tried doing some research and have come across a little bit of information stating when you see 'artifacts' it means the GPU is going bad.
